Prominent National Representative Organization of Granthi Singhs, Baba Budha Ji International Gurmat Granthi Sabha, Felicitates CM Bhagwant Singh Mann for Historic Anti-beadbi Law
 
Calls it a Landmark Service to Panth & Strong Step to Protect Sanctity of Sri Guru Granth Sahib Ji
 
CM Bhagwant Singh Mann has taken historic & courageous step to protect sanctity of Sri Guru Granth Sahib Ji: Granthi Sabha
 
CHANDIGARH, 11th May 2026:
 
The Baba Budha Ji International Gurmat Granthi Sabha, a prominent representative organization of Granthi Singhs, on Monday felicitated Punjab Chief Minister Bhagwant Singh Mann for enacting the Jaagat Jot Sri Guru Granth Sahib Satkar (Amendment) Act, 2026, a stringent anti-beadbi (sacrilege) legislation providing for life imprisonment to protect the sanctity of Sri Guru Granth Sahib
 
Describing the move as “historic, visionary and deeply connected with the sentiments of the Panth," the delegation lauded the Bhagwant Mann Government for passing the “Jaagat Jot Sri Guru Granth Sahib Satkar (Amendment) Act, 2026” on April 13 this year. The Granthi Sabha termed the legislation a landmark initiative that will play a decisive role in curbing incidents of beadbi and restoring faith among the Sikh Sangat.
 
A delegation of the Sabha, led by National President Baljinder Singh Chhanna, Senior Vice President Shinder Singh Kot Budha and National Flying Incharge Satnam Singh Akali and others, met the Chief Minister and honored him with a Siropa blessed by Guru Sahib Ji as a mark of gratitude and respect.
 
The office bearers said that repeated incidents of beadbi in Punjab had deeply hurt the Panth over the years, and the enactment of a strict law against desecration has provided a strong sense of justice and reassurance to the Panth.
